Output f63ab4aa3f41f0e41ece19689b433e9ce190e1e24238d30cb55d860af846daa0:1

value
6961917370228
script pubkey
OP_0 OP_PUSHBYTES_20 fff27ccb3182a81b5c17aadaa6a1518362f6b107
address
tb1qlle8eje3s25pkhqh4td2dg23sd30dvg84vsw6d
transaction
f63ab4aa3f41f0e41ece19689b433e9ce190e1e24238d30cb55d860af846daa0
confirmations
154514
spent
true